Apologies to the wonderful person who put this idea on their blog for not giving credit. Anyway, use those tri-fold display boards kids have their science fair projects on. I've been struggling to make file folder time lines for my kids but between homeschooling, the baby and doctor's appointments for my husband (broke his shoulder blade. Surgery tomorrow and many months off work to follow) I just haven't had the time or energy. Enter that blog post. I took two boards I used to use as mini-office for my kids, marked 11 lines across them (5000BC to 500AD in 500 year increments) and voila! Time lines in less then half an hour that we can tuck away at will. Just one more variation for those that need a time line that works for them.
